Answer: 7 tickets
Step-by-step explanation:
First you need to remove the cost of entrance from the $45 that Hayden has:
= 45 - 8
= $37
The $37 is the amount that is left for Hayden to be able to buy tickets for the raffle.
The tickets cost $5 each so the highest number of tickets that can be bought with $37 is:
= 37 / 5
= 7 tickets
